  2. Museum of London. The Museum of London is a museum in London, covering the history of the city from prehistoric to modern times, with a particular focus on social history. It was formed in 1976 by amalgamating collections previously held by the City Corporation at the Guildhall Museum (founded in 1826) and of the London Museum (founded in 1911).

The Museum of London is moving from its current site at 150 London Wall to the historic market buildings at the heart of Smithfield, where it will create a new museum with distinctive spaces, innovative galleries and rich collections. The new museum will open in 2026 and will be a once-in-a-generation opportunity to explore London's history, culture and creativity in a unique and accessible way.

  5. The Museum of London has closed its doors at the London Wall site and will reopen in 2026 as the London Museum at West Smithfield. The new museum will cover key moments in the city's history from the Roman era to the digital age, and will also feature a civic space, a "museum high street" and a Fabric festival.

  6. May 2, 2024 · Museum of London, museum dedicated to recording and representing the history of the London region from prehistoric times to the present day. It is the largest urban-history museum in the world. Among the many popular exhibits are a diorama of the 1666 Great Fire of London and the lord mayor’s state coach from 1757.
